Understanding the Police Force in Santa Catarina
When it comes to police in Santa Catarina, it's not just one big entity. You've got different forces handling various aspects of law enforcement. Knowing who's who can be a lifesaver in certain situations. First up, there's the Polícia Militar (PM), or Military Police. Think of them as your go-to for general law enforcement, patrolling the streets, responding to emergencies, and maintaining order. They're the ones you'll likely see on the main roads and in urban areas. Then you have the Polícia Civil (PC), or Civil Police. These guys are the detectives, handling investigations into more serious crimes like homicides, robberies, and fraud. If you need to report a crime or follow up on an investigation, the PC is who you'll want to contact.
But wait, there's more! We also have the Polícia Rodoviária Estadual (PRE), or State Highway Patrol. As the name suggests, they're responsible for patrolling the state's highways, enforcing traffic laws, and responding to accidents. If you're driving between cities, you'll definitely see them around. And finally, don't forget the Corpo de Bombeiros Militar (CBM), or Military Fire Department. While technically part of the Military Police, they handle fire emergencies, search and rescue operations, and provide first aid. They're the real heroes when disaster strikes. Knowing which force to contact in a given situation can save you time and ensure you get the right kind of help. So, keep this guide handy, just in case!
Staying Safe: Tips and Contact Information
Safety first, right? Knowing how to reach the police in Santa Catarina is crucial for a stress-free experience. The emergency number for the Military Police (PM) is 190. This is the number to call for immediate threats to your safety, like a robbery in progress or a violent altercation. The Civil Police (PC) doesn't have a specific emergency number, but you can find the contact information for the nearest police station on the Santa Catarina government website. For highway emergencies, the State Highway Patrol (PRE) can be reached through 198. Remember, this is for incidents on the state's highways, like accidents or traffic violations. And for fire emergencies or medical assistance, dial 193 to reach the Fire Department (CBM).

Navigating Santa Catarina: Public Transportation Options
Let's talk transit! Getting around Santa Catarina is generally pretty easy, thanks to a decent range of public transportation options. Buses are the most common way to travel, especially within cities and between neighboring towns. The bus system is pretty extensive, covering most areas, but it can be a bit confusing if you don't speak Portuguese. Check out local bus company websites or ask for help at the bus station to figure out the routes and schedules. For longer distances, intercity buses are a good option. Companies like Catarinense and Santo Anjo offer regular services between major cities like Florianópolis, Joinville, and Blumenau. These buses are usually comfortable and air-conditioned, making for a pleasant journey.
If buses aren't your thing, ride-sharing services like Uber and 99 are also available in many cities in Santa Catarina. They're a convenient way to get around, especially if you're not familiar with the local bus routes. Just be aware that prices can fluctuate depending on demand, especially during peak hours. Taxis are another option, but they tend to be more expensive than ride-sharing services. Make sure the taxi meter is running or negotiate a fare before you start your journey. And finally, if you're planning to explore the coastline, consider taking a ferry. Several ferry services connect different islands and coastal towns, offering stunning views and a relaxing way to travel. Tips for Using Public Transit in Santa Catarina
Riding public transportation in a new place can be daunting, but with a few tips, you'll be navigating like a local in no time. First, familiarize yourself with the bus routes and schedules. Many cities have apps or websites that provide real-time information, but if not, the bus station is your best bet. When boarding the bus, have your fare ready. Most buses accept cash, but some may require a pre-paid card. If you're not sure, ask the driver. It's always a good idea to learn a few basic Portuguese phrases, like "Quanto custa?" (How much does it cost?) and "Onde fica...?" (Where is...?). This will make your life much easier when asking for directions or information.
When using ride-sharing services, double-check the driver's identity and license plate before getting in the car. Share your ride details with a friend or family member, just to be safe. And finally, be aware of your surroundings, especially when waiting for the bus or walking to your destination. Avoid displaying expensive items and keep your belongings close.
